**Ticket AUTH-774 — Spirelock vault inaccessible during reset-flow revamp**

New folks: the password reset revamp moved token signing keys into the Spirelock vault. Vault auto-sealed after three failed unseal attempts during Tuesday's deploy. Reset emails are blocked until it's open. Do not retry blind. Unseal with the passphrase recorded below.

strongbox words: druath-quenael

Leadership Review Briefing — Northvale Region Sales

Finance folks,

Quick rundown before Tuesday's review. Northvale finished the half at 94% of target — not a disaster, but the Brindlemere and Oskert branches are dragging the average down, mostly on the Fennick appliance line. Margins actually improved thanks to the mix shift toward service contracts, so the picture isn't all grim. Priya will walk through the corrective plan; bring your questions on the discounting data. The strategic context for all this is appended directly below.

management briefing: Headcount on the Belix team goes from 60 to 93 by the end of November. Gross margin on Belix came in at 23 percent against a plan of 47 percent.

**Alert: REBAL-STALL — Spokewise rebalancer**

Fires when the Spokewise van-routing optimizer hasn't produced a plan in 20 minutes. Usual cause: stale dock-capacity snapshots from the Halver depot feed. Restart the snapshot poller first; only restart the optimizer if plans stay stale after two polls. Three stalls this week, all poller-related. Route escalations or questions to the rebalancing team.

escalation mailbox, kaweg-kahif: druwyn.sordor@nelvroworks.corp

# Env file for Liftwright, the elevator-dispatch simulator used by the
# Corvane ops team. The simulator replays dispatch logs against candidate
# scheduling policies and reports wait-time deltas. CAR_COUNT and FLOOR_MAP
# control the simulated building; REPLAY_SPEED above 10 is not recommended
# during business hours because it saturates the metrics pipeline. If a run
# hangs, kill the worker and restart — state is rebuilt from the log store.
# The log store is private, and its access secret is set on the line below.

vault entry, fawif-tadup: COURIER_KEY29=fba3dedb47dad65bab6e255d088f1